Where is the motor, where does the water go as soon as it gets in the pressure washing machine with the garden pipe, and just how is the pressure produced? The heart of every pressure washer is its electric motor, which drives the pump system.

Before it is put under stress, the water moves right into a double-walled case around the electric motor, which cools it down. The K 7 Full Control features an overall of three pistons, which each work with one suction and one stress shutoff.




When the piston goes up again, it presses the water out of the piston chamber and with a pressure shutoff in the direction of the injector. Cleaning up agent is included in the injector if called for. The water after that streams out of the pump to the high-pressure gun. Of training course, in genuine time, this all happens so fast that as soon as you have switched on the device, you can immediately press the trigger to begin cleaning.

Quite in addition to the impressive cleaning efficiency, cleaning up with a pressure washing machine also conserves water, since while around 3,500 litres circulation with a garden pipe in an hour, a stress washing machine uses simply 400 to 600 litres. The saving result is intensified since the high water stress accelerate the job.

Power washing refers to cleaning up exterior surfaces with a power washer and pressurized water. Pressure washing and power washing are interchangeable terms.


Soft washing started during the late 1980s or early 1990s. It integrates high water volume with low pressure, enabling us to push 15 to 20 gallons of water per minute at 300 to 500 PSI. A lot of property water faucets make use of 10 gallons of water with about 60 PSI. Soft cleaning works like washing a home with a garden hose pipe that shoots 45 to 50 feet airborne.

Soft wash systems begin at 10 gallons and get to up to 30 or 40 yards per minute. If you have a 2,000-square-foot residence with common plastic exterior sidings and a two-story colonial, you don't desire a traditional power clean.


In this instance, soaps and cleaning agents show more important to the cleansing process than pressure. High water stress will explore plastic and aluminum sidings, dramatically reducing its visual allure. A soft laundry will certainly protect your home's allure while getting rid of dirt, particles, and other undesirable pollutants. Soft washing commonly makes a much better choice for cleaning homes because it's more secure and won't harm the home's siding.
